Formed at Coventry University
FEET, a band formed at Coventry University and now based in London, have quickly built a reputation for their distinctive approach to British live music. Their dynamic presence has been marked by headline shows across the UK, including recent gigs at iconic venues like The Trades Club in Hebden Bridge and Exchange Basement in Bristol. FEET have also made notable appearances at festivals, such as headlining FOOTFEST 2026, sharing the bill with acts like DO NOTHING and HOME COUNTIES.
On the recording front, FEET continue to maintain their creative edge with the release of their latest album Make It Up in June 2024, following the energetic EP Goodbye (So Long, Farewell) and previous singles including “Changing My Mind Again.” Their discography spans a range of releases, with tracks such as “Ad Blue,” “Arena,” and “Good Richard's Crash Landing” highlighting their commitment to innovative songwriting. The band have not only headlined their own shows, but have also supported the likes of theroystonclub on the Songs For The Spine Tour, performing at revered venues including Mountford Hall in Liverpool and O2 City Hall in Newcastle.
With a solid reputation for vibrant concerts and inventive releases, FEET are set to headline Bedford Esquires in November 2026 alongside Human Interest.
